Your Hacked Facebook Account Goes for $75 on the Dark Web

June 18, 2020

A new report from Privacy Affairs says that cybercriminals on the Dark Web will pay on average $1,000 for a full range of stolen documents and account details that enable them to conduct sure-fire identity theft. Your hacked Facebook account alone goes for $75.

Researchers went on a data-gathering mission into the dark web to scan marketplaces, forums, and websites and create an index of the average prices for a range of specific products. According to the authors, they were only interested in products and services relating to personal data, counterfeit documents, and social media.
